    Grove LED strip driver

    LED strip driver with 4-pin Grove interface for easy connection to Arduino or Seeeduino devices or Grove RGB LED strips. The LED strip driver enables color and brightness control. 

    Features:

    • Controls color and brightness of monochrome or RGB LED strips
    • Can drive LED strips from 1-2 m (9V) or 1-5 m (12V)
    • Arduino and MEGA compatible
    • Grove-compatible interface for "plug and play"
    • Features 2 terminals and 2 Grove interfaces for power supply and LED control

    Application:

    • Light control
    • LED driver
    • Ideal for indoor and outdoor applications with colorful LED strips

    Specifications:

    Power supply 9V/1A (max: 2m) 12V/5A (max: 5m)
    Dimensions 120mm x 80mm x 13mm
    Weight 15g
